    Specs on the car that he posted on the Pointy board:

    Engine:
    Complete Flyin Miata built long block including:
    FM Lightened Knife edged and Balanced Crank
    Carrillo H Beam Rods
    ARP Lower end studs
    FM Billet Main Crank Girdle
    Weiseco 9.1 Compression pistons
    ARP Head bolts
    Oil pump
    Multi angle valve job
    Port and polished headwork
    Unshrowded valves and combustion chamber lip
    polished combustion chamber
    1mm over on intake and exhaust valves
    FM valve springs and retainers
    FM adjustable cam gear
    FM aluminum radiator
    Vishnu fuel rail
    1000cc injectors
    MoTeC M4 stand alone EMS
    Custom wiring harness built by Tony Palo
    All fire resistant heat shrink
    All hard lines from radiator to turbo for coolant feed
    and return.
    Hard lines for oil feed and return
    Walboro intank unit
    Custom built tubular Stainless turbo manifold
    Full Race spec garret gt30R
    TIAL 44mm Wastegate
    TIAL 50mm blow off valve
    Custom 3 in downpipe
    Custom wastegate dump tube (to atmosphere)
    Custom 3 in full exhast with Apexi Muffler
    Custom 2 1/2 in intercooler piping
    Precision 24in x 12in x 3 in Intercooler core with
    custom endtanks
    FM Flywheel
    Competition 4 puck sprung clutch
    Redline MTL shock proof gear oil
    Redline Diff fluid
    FM Clutch Line

    Interior:
    Dual A pillar guage pod
    GReddy Trust boost guage
    GReddy Trust Exhaust Gas Temp guage
    Sparco Ring Suede steering wheel
    Bobby archer miata steering whee quick release
    Sparco Carbon shift knob
    Sparco Carbon pedals
    Sparco Fire Extinguisher
    Sparco Roadster Seats
    Crow Enterprises 5 pt harnesses
    Black floormats
    Custom LED shift light
    Clifford Alarm with proximity sensors

    Suspension and Brakes:
    Tein Flex coilovers
    Custom tranny brace
    Racing beat rear stabalizer brace
    Hard Dog Hard Core Double Diagonal Roll Bar
    FM Wilwood 4 piston caliper 4 wheel 2pc rotor big
    brake kit, with hard lines.
    Skunk 2 Titanium lug nuts
    16 in x 7.5 in SSR Competition wheels
    215 40 16 Goodyear directional tires

    Exterior:
    Custom Silver Flake Pearl paint
    Garage Vary Urethane lip
    Shaved emblems

    Thanks for posting the parts list Titus. I was trying to get around to that. The car makes 315 on 12 pounds on pump gas with tons of timing removed. it is extremely conservative. I have not put any race gas in the car yet. It has not even been to the track. This setup is built for close if not slightly over
    500 hp. Even with the lofty power goals I had in mind, it hits full boost at 3900 rpm and holds power till over 8000. I set the rev limiter to 7800 for good measure however. Thanks for all the positive feedback. And 25000 might be alot for a Miata, but a setup like this drivetrain alone with turbo and ecu would cost more than that. Keep in mind that it has less than 2000 miles on complete vehicle rebuild.
